The Historical Basis of Christofleau's solution

Justin Christofleau was a revolutionary French engineer who, throughout the nineteen twenties and 1930s, extensively researched and documented the results of atmospheric electric power on plant progress.

His operate created on earlier experiments by scientists like Lemström and expanded the sensible programs of electroculture—the follow of harnessing natural electrical energy to possibly enhance plant enhancement and crop yields.

Christofleau's original equipment was intended especially for agricultural use, focusing on bigger spots than uncomplicated backyard plots. His technique used diligently positioned metallic components to capture atmospheric electrical energy and distribute its impact in the course of crop fields, vineyards, and orchards.

The results he documented had been spectacular for enough time, with claimed produce improves starting from 25% to 50% throughout different crops.

the trendy Christofleau Apparatus

modern iteration with the Christofleau apparatus, as offered by prosper Garden, maintains the foundational rules whilst incorporating up to date supplies and style and design refinements.

The technique consists of:

- A central twelve-foot tall galvanized metal pole that serves as the main atmospheric electrical power collector

- A specialized dome-formed copper cap that sits atop the pole

- various radiating copper wires that extend outward in the central pole

- Secondary copper stakes that anchor the program and assist distribute electrical impact

- specific geometric configuration built to optimize electrical subject outcomes

Unlike more compact backyard garden-scale electroculture applications, the Christofleau apparatus is particularly engineered for more substantial agricultural purposes, with one device able to influencing about two.five acres of farmland or orchard Place.

The Science & Skepticism

though historical documentation and modern day consumer encounters supply powerful anecdotal proof for that efficacy with the Christofleau tactic, it is vital to accept that mainstream agricultural science hasn't but completely embraced electroculture.

The mechanisms by which atmospheric energy influences plant physiology stay incompletely comprehended, with present-day theories focusing on:

- Increased enzyme exercise in just plant cells

- Improved ion transportation across cellular membranes

- Optimized photosynthetic efficiency

- Beneficial alterations to soil microbial communities

- Altered h2o molecule conduct in plant tissues

For business growers contemplating this tactic, the minimal official research provides each a obstacle and an opportunity.

lots of forward-contemplating farmers are conducting their very own on-farm trials, implementing the process in parts of their functions To guage results in their particular agricultural contexts before complete-scale adoption.
